Himalayas logo
MetovaME

Senior Software Engineer - JAVA (Level V)

Metova is a digital consulting and delivery services firm that provides end-to-end solutions, including strategic planning, custom software development, and UX/UI design to drive digital transformation.

Metova

Employee count: 201-500

Mexico only

Stay safe on Himalayas

Never send money to companies. Jobs on Himalayas will never require payment from applicants.

*Mexico Citzens only*

We're is looking for Engineer V - Java in Mexico with at least 12+ years of years of professional experience in delivering quality software, ideally across the full stack. Depending upon expertise, strong candidates may additionally be given further responsibilities. Apply only if you consider yourself to be the very best and are looking for challenges and rewards that no other company will provide.

Responsibilities:

  • Responsible for feature design; evaluate designs and provide feedback
  • Influence quality standards and understand, identify, measure across entire solution
  • Identify performance issues and optimize solutions
  • Demonstrate competence of engineering concepts and theories, combining them with business understanding to design, document and implement clean and robust solutions to complex business problems
  • Collaborate with other engineering teams, business stakeholders, as well as program and product managers to define and implement technical solutions
  • Demonstrate an ability to turn business needs into functional requirements, while also explaining technical details in ways the business can understand.
  • Participate in defining, scoping, and estimating resulting stories
  • Work closely with your peers and help the team achieve its goals
  • Maintain a high bar for code quality, testing and automation while finding opportunities to continuously improve them
  • Drive design and code reviews, ensuring the team ships high quality, scalable, maintainable, and well-tested code
  • Maintain a DevOps mindset, promoting cloud-oriented solutions while implementing and supporting monitoring, alerting, CI/CD pipelines as well as the team's Cloud infrastructure

Architecture & Design

  • Designs at the organization level, considering up/downstream integration.
  • Designs systems where implementation spans multiple weeks or months, and incorporates a full team's worth of engineers.
  • Makes technical decisions and influences priorities and tradeoffs that enable solutions to achieve short and long term business objectives.
  • Takes ownership of systems or designs that span multiple people's work, breaking work into smaller tasks for more junior engineers to support.
  • Understands tradeoffs in different types of engineering processes, and can adjust a team process to meet the needs of the project and others on the team.

Engineering Practices

  • Understands relevant architecture, network or systems across the team.
  • Deeply familiar with standard industry practices for work tracking to ensure work delivery is consistent, measurable and within stated goals.
  • Has a strong understanding of the business and is aware of how strategies and tactics work in the marketplace.
  • Leads work processes and design reviews across the team.
  • Identifies potential gaps and solutions to problems that may not exist yet.

Requirements

  • 12+ years of professional experience in delivering quality software, ideally across the full stack.
  • Excellent proficiency in an Object-Oriented language, such as Java
  • Proficient with Java, Java Spring Boot Framework (K8s/Docker)
  • Test automation experience at all levels (Unit, Integration, Regression, Load)
  • Familiarity with modern infrastructure tools and pipelines (Gitlab CI/CD, Terraform)
  • Experience with RESTful architecture and micro services
  • Experience with system design, architecture, scaling, and performance testing.
  • Experience building services a plus
  • Experience with Cloud technologies specially AWS
  • Experience with databases like postgres.
  • Experience with Cache based low latency system design
  • Familiarity with CI/CD and testing tools.
  • Strong understanding of computer science fundamentals
  • Familiarity with ops tools, logging, and metrics (New Relic, Splunk)
  • Experience with messaging technologies and patterns (Kafka/SQS)

About the job

Apply before

Posted on

Job type

Full Time

Experience level

Senior

Location requirements

Hiring timezones

Mexico +/- 0 hours

About Metova

Learn more about Metova and their company culture.

View company profile

Since our journey began in 2006, we've been driven by a curious nature and an innovative design philosophy. We are the force behind solutions that not only meet but redefine industry benchmarks, constantly pushing the boundaries of what's possible. Our mission is to innovate today to build the digital landscape of tomorrow. This goes beyond just setting new standards; it's about creating meaningful opportunities for our clients, for our team, and for the world at large. We achieve this by bringing together the industry's most brilliant entrepreneurs, seasoned tech experts, and dedicated veterans to accelerate digital transformations for some of the world's leading brands. From mobile applications and responsive websites to complex sensor networks and the Internet of Things (IoT), our expertise spans both hardware and software, allowing us to build comprehensive, future-ready solutions.

We believe in transforming businesses through technology to meet the ever-evolving expectations of their customers. Our process begins with a deep dive to identify our clients' core needs. From there, we define, design, and develop the exceptional experiences their customers demand. By aligning these experiences with key business goals, we help streamline workflows, increase revenue, and foster genuine customer delight. Our team is the cornerstone of this success. We are committed to hiring the best talent and cultivating a work environment that champions growth and development. We offer a flexible, positive atmosphere, equipping our people with the tools and resources they need to build cutting-edge software. We foster a culture of continuous learning and innovation, which not only propels our company forward but also ensures the success of our clients in a dynamic digital world. We are more than just a technology company; we are a partner in innovation and transformation.

Employee benefits

Learn about the employee benefits and perks provided at Metova.

View benefits

Flexible/Unlimited PTO

The company has an open PTO policy.

Paid Company Holidays

Metova offers paid company holidays.

401(k) Matching

Metova offers a 401(k) matching program.

Paid Vacation

Employees receive 4 weeks of paid vacation.

View Metova's employee benefits
Claim this profileMetova logoME

Metova

View company profile

Similar remote jobs

Here are other jobs you might want to apply for.

View all remote jobs

11 remote jobs at Metova

Explore the variety of open remote roles at Metova, offering flexible work options across multiple disciplines and skill levels.

View all jobs at Metova

Remote companies like Metova

Find your next opportunity by exploring profiles of companies that are similar to Metova. Compare culture, benefits, and job openings on Himalayas.

View all companies

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an